Protokół internetowy (IP)

Protokół internetowy (IP)

Jako ekspert w dziedzinie sieci komputerowych, pragnę przedstawić Państwu kompleksowy przegląd protokołu internetowego (IP), który stanowi fundament współczesnej komunikacji cyfrowej. W artykule omówimy historię i ewolucję protokołu IP, analizując kluczowe momenty jego rozwoju oraz różnice między IPv4 a IPv6. Przyjrzymy się również zasadom działania routingu, roli routerów i różnych typów protokołów routingu, ilustrując to diagramami i praktycznymi przykładami. Zajmiemy się zagrożeniami związanymi z protokołem IP oraz metodami zabezpieczania sieci, podkreślając znaczenie IPv6 w poprawie bezpieczeństwa. Ponadto, pokażemy, jak protokół IP jest wykorzystywany w nowoczesnych technologiach, takich jak IoT, chmura obliczeniowa i komunikacja mobilna, oraz przedstawimy praktyczne wskazówki dotyczące konfiguracji i zarządzania siecią IP. Naszym celem jest dostarczenie Państwu wiedzy i narzędzi, które pomogą w skutecznym zarządzaniu i zabezpieczaniu sieci IP, zapewniając jednocześnie komfort i pewność w obliczu wyzwań technologicznych.

Historia i ewolucja protokołu IP

Protokół IP, czyli Protokół Internetowy, powstał z potrzeby komunikacji między komputerami w sieciach. Jego początki sięgają lat 70., kiedy to DARPA (Agencja Zaawansowanych Projektów Badawczych w Obszarze Obronności) rozpoczęła prace nad ARPANET. To właśnie wtedy narodziła się koncepcja adresowania IP, która umożliwiła przesyłanie danych między różnymi sieciami. Kluczowym momentem w historii IP było wprowadzenie IPv4 w 1981 roku, który stał się fundamentem współczesnego Internetu.

W miarę jak Internet się rozwijał, pojawiła się potrzeba bardziej zaawansowanego systemu adresowania. Tak narodził się IPv6, wprowadzony w 1998 roku. IPv6 oferuje znacznie większą przestrzeń adresową oraz lepsze wsparcie dla nowoczesnych technologii. Poniżej znajduje się tabela porównawcza cech IPv4 i IPv6:

Cechy IPv4 IPv6
Adresowanie 32-bitowe 128-bitowe
Przestrzeń adresowa 4,3 miliarda adresów 340 undecylionów adresów
Konfiguracja Ręczna lub DHCP Automatyczna (SLAAC) i DHCPv6
Bezpieczeństwo Opcjonalne (IPSec) Wbudowane (IPSec)

W różnych okresach protokół IP znajdował zastosowanie w różnych dziedzinach. W latach 80. i 90. IPv4 dominował w sieciach akademickich i wojskowych. Współcześnie, dzięki IPv6, możliwe jest rozwijanie Internetu Rzeczy (IoT), gdzie miliardy urządzeń mogą być połączone w jedną, globalną sieć. Ewolucja protokołu IP jest nieodłącznym elementem rozwoju technologii internetowych, a jego przyszłość zapowiada się równie dynamicznie.

Jak działa routing w sieciach IP

Routing w sieciach IP to proces, który umożliwia przesyłanie danych między różnymi sieciami. Routery odgrywają kluczową rolę w tym procesie, ponieważ decydują o najefektywniejszej trasie dla pakietów danych. Trasy są ustalane na podstawie różnych protokołów routingu, które definiują zasady i metody przesyłania danych.

Istnieje kilka typów protokołów routingu, z których najważniejsze to:

  1. OSPF (Open Shortest Path First) – protokół wewnętrzny, który używa algorytmu Dijkstry do znalezienia najkrótszej trasy.
  2. BGP (Border Gateway Protocol) – protokół zewnętrzny, który zarządza trasami między różnymi systemami autonomicznymi.

W praktyce routing może wyglądać różnie w zależności od scenariusza. Na przykład, w dużych sieciach korporacyjnych, OSPF może być używany do zarządzania ruchem wewnętrznym, podczas gdy BGP będzie odpowiedzialny za komunikację z sieciami zewnętrznymi. Diagramy mogą pomóc w wizualizacji tego procesu, pokazując, jak dane przepływają przez różne routery i trasy.

Bezpieczeństwo w protokole IP

W dzisiejszych czasach, bezpieczeństwo w protokole IP jest jednym z najważniejszych aspektów, na które musimy zwrócić uwagę. Zagrożenia takie jak spoofing i DDoS mogą mieć katastrofalne skutki dla sieci. Spoofing polega na podszywaniu się pod inny adres IP, co może prowadzić do nieautoryzowanego dostępu do zasobów. Z kolei DDoS (Distributed Denial of Service) to atak, który polega na zalewaniu sieci ogromną ilością ruchu, co skutkuje jej przeciążeniem i unieruchomieniem.

Aby zabezpieczyć sieci IP, warto zastosować różne metody ochrony. Firewalle są podstawowym narzędziem, które monitorują i kontrolują ruch sieciowy, blokując nieautoryzowane połączenia. VPN (Virtual Private Network) pozwala na bezpieczne połączenie z siecią poprzez zaszyfrowany tunel, co znacznie utrudnia przechwycenie danych przez osoby trzecie.

  1. Regularne aktualizacje oprogramowania i systemów.
  2. Używanie silnych haseł i ich regularna zmiana.
  3. Monitorowanie ruchu sieciowego w czasie rzeczywistym.
  4. Implementacja polityk bezpieczeństwa i ich egzekwowanie.

Przykłady ataków na protokoły IP pokazują, jak poważne mogą być ich skutki. Na przykład, atak DDoS na dużą firmę może spowodować wielomilionowe straty finansowe oraz utratę zaufania klientów. IPv6 wprowadza wiele ulepszeń w zakresie bezpieczeństwa, takich jak wbudowane mechanizmy szyfrowania i autoryzacji, co znacznie utrudnia przeprowadzenie ataków.

Zastosowania protokołu IP w nowoczesnych technologiach

Protokół IP jest fundamentem współczesnych technologii, a jego zastosowania są niezwykle szerokie. W Internet of Things (IoT), IP umożliwia komunikację między różnorodnymi urządzeniami, od inteligentnych lodówek po systemy monitorowania zdrowia. Dzięki temu, że każde urządzenie ma unikalny adres IP, możliwe jest zarządzanie i monitorowanie ich działania w czasie rzeczywistym.

W chmurze obliczeniowej, protokół IP odgrywa kluczową rolę w przesyłaniu danych między serwerami a użytkownikami. Bez stabilnego i bezpiecznego protokołu IP, usługi takie jak Amazon Web Services czy Google Cloud nie mogłyby funkcjonować. IP zapewnia niezawodność i skalowalność, co jest niezbędne w dynamicznie rozwijającym się środowisku chmurowym.

Komunikacja mobilna również opiera się na protokole IP. Smartfony, tablety i inne urządzenia mobilne korzystają z IP do przesyłania danych, rozmów VoIP i streamingu wideo. Przykłady konkretnych urządzeń to iPhone, Samsung Galaxy oraz usługi takie jak Skype czy WhatsApp. W przyszłości możemy spodziewać się dalszych innowacji, takich jak IPv6, który pozwoli na jeszcze większą liczbę unikalnych adresów IP, co jest niezbędne w erze IoT i komunikacji 5G.

Praktyczne wskazówki dotyczące konfiguracji i zarządzania siecią IP

Konfiguracja sieci IP może wydawać się skomplikowana, ale z odpowiednimi krokami można to zrobić bez większych problemów. Na początek, ustawienia podstawowe obejmują przypisanie adresów IP do urządzeń w sieci, konfigurację maski podsieci oraz bramy domyślnej. Ważne jest, aby upewnić się, że wszystkie urządzenia mają unikalne adresy IP, aby uniknąć konfliktów. Router powinien być skonfigurowany jako centralny punkt komunikacji, a serwer DHCP może automatycznie przypisywać adresy IP do urządzeń.

Monitorowanie i zarządzanie siecią to kluczowe elementy, które pomagają w utrzymaniu jej sprawności. Narzędzia takie jak Wireshark do analizy ruchu sieciowego, Nagios do monitorowania stanu sieci oraz SolarWinds do zarządzania infrastrukturą sieciową są nieocenione. W małych sieciach domowych, proste narzędzia takie jak Ping i Traceroute mogą pomóc w diagnozowaniu problemów. W większych sieciach, bardziej zaawansowane rozwiązania są niezbędne do zarządzania wydajnością i bezpieczeństwem.

Typowe problemy w sieciach IP obejmują konflikty adresów IP, problemy z łącznością oraz przeciążenia sieci. Rozwiązanie tych problemów często wymaga analizy logów, monitorowania ruchu oraz aktualizacji oprogramowania urządzeń sieciowych. Dla tych, którzy chcą pogłębić swoją wiedzę, istnieje wiele zasobów online, takich jak fora dyskusyjne, kursy wideo oraz dokumentacja techniczna. Korzystanie z tych zasobów może znacząco ułatwić zarządzanie i optymalizację sieci IP.

Najczęściej zadawane pytania

Czym różni się adres IP publiczny od prywatnego?

Adres IP publiczny jest unikalny w skali globalnej i jest używany do identyfikacji urządzeń w Internecie. Adres IP prywatny jest używany w sieciach lokalnych i nie jest routowany w Internecie, co pozwala na wielokrotne użycie tych samych adresów w różnych sieciach lokalnych.

Jak mogę sprawdzić swój adres IP?

Swój adres IP można sprawdzić na różne sposoby, w zależności od urządzenia i systemu operacyjnego. Na komputerach z systemem Windows można użyć polecenia ipconfig w wierszu poleceń, a na komputerach z systemem macOS lub Linux polecenia ifconfig lub ip a. Można również odwiedzić strony internetowe, które wyświetlają adres IP, takie jak whatismyip.com.

Czy mogę zmienić swój adres IP?

Tak, można zmienić adres IP. W sieciach lokalnych można to zrobić ręcznie, konfigurując ustawienia sieciowe urządzenia. W przypadku adresu IP publicznego, zmiana może wymagać restartu routera lub kontaktu z dostawcą usług internetowych (ISP), który może przypisać nowy adres IP.

Jakie są najczęstsze problemy z adresami IP i jak je rozwiązać?

Najczęstsze problemy z adresami IP to konflikty adresów IP, brak połączenia z siecią oraz problemy z konfiguracją DHCP. Konflikty adresów IP można rozwiązać, przypisując unikalne adresy IP do każdego urządzenia w sieci. Problemy z połączeniem mogą być spowodowane przez błędne ustawienia sieciowe lub problemy z routerem, które można rozwiązać przez restart urządzeń lub ponowną konfigurację. Problemy z DHCP można rozwiązać, upewniając się, że serwer DHCP działa poprawnie i ma wystarczającą pulę adresów do przydzielenia.

Czy IPv6 jest kompatybilny z IPv4?

IPv6 nie jest bezpośrednio kompatybilny z IPv4, ponieważ używa innego formatu adresowania. Istnieją jednak technologie przejściowe, takie jak dual-stack, tunelowanie i translacja adresów, które umożliwiają współistnienie i komunikację między urządzeniami używającymi IPv4 i IPv6.